Why spotting on depo-provera shot after being on it w no problems for 2 years? also, why menstrual cramps after spotting has stopped? pregnancy test neg.

Depo bleeding: Bleeding on depoprovera is highly variable.
There is no normal time for your period on this birth control method. Most have no periods. Some have irregular bleeding. Irregular bleeding can be annoying but it does not mean that the method is not working. This side effect is very typical of Progesterone only birth control methods.
